In the 21 century today, we are facing drastic changes globally. Accordingly, the challenge of the firms and local governments is how to instill and sustain innovation. To be innovative, knowledge creation is important, and the leaders with practical wisdom are necessary. In this forum, Prof. Nonaka will present the conditions necessary for sustaining innovative organization and leadership.

Speakers’ Profile:
Ikujiro Nonaka is a Professor Emeritus of the Graduate School of International Corporate Strategy, Hitotsubashi University, Xerox Distinguished Faculty Scholarof the University of California, Berkeley, and also the First Distinguished Drucker Scholar in Residence at the Drucker School, Claremont Graduate University. He received his B.A. (Political Science) from Waseda University, M.B.A.and Ph.D. (Business
Administration) from the University of California, Berkeley.
Professor Nonaka has been a Professor (1982-95) and Director (1995-98) at the Institute of Business Research, Hitotsubashi University. He has also been a Professor at the Japan Advanced Institute of Science and Technology (JAIST) and became the Dean of the School of Knowledge Science at JAIST in 1997. His academic career also includes terms as Professor in the Faculty of Management, Nanzan University (1977-1979), and in the Faculty of Social Science, National Defense Academy (1979-1982).

In Spring 2002, Professor Nonaka received double
honors: (1) he was conferred with a Purple Ribbon Medal by the Japanese government, and (2) he was elected a member of the Fellows Group of the Academy of Management in the U.S. (he is the first Asian scholar among the members). In Summer 2007, Professor Nonaka received the Booz Allen Hamilton Eminent Scholar in International Management Award at the annual meeting of the Academy of Management. In May 2008, he was chosen as one of the most influential business thinkers by Wall Street Journal. In Autumn 2010, He was conferred the Zuihōshō, or The Order of the Sacred Treasure, Gold Rays with Neck Ribbon, for his outstanding achievements and long-service and contributions in education. In June 2012, he received the Eminent Scholar Award by Academy of International Business (AIB).


*** GRIPS Forum ***
Since its establishment in 1997, the National Graduate Institute for Policy Studies (GRIPS), as the only graduate school in Japan specializing in policy research, has promoted education and research on a wide range of policy issues.
Utilizing our vast policy network, this Forum invites leaders from various fields including government, academia and business, as well as staff from our own faculty, to deliver lectures on current policy concerns.
The Forum welcomes attendance of GRIPS faculty and students as well as participants from outside the university. Simultaneous interpretation will be available (Japanese/English).
